Output 3b3b439196a408b5fc60c5afe3d5e8c6ecba1f8b276485cf89a8ee10b5ff23d6:1

value
31585508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a1ae31418d3ad62fa0f12f2a1c6f67ec97a828 OP_EQUAL
address
34kqudNsFBTGNzy244bkZFt9ZmCM3e7jiQ
transaction
3b3b439196a408b5fc60c5afe3d5e8c6ecba1f8b276485cf89a8ee10b5ff23d6
confirmations
173944
spent
true